I have a 77 Mk I and it's original Anvil case. The foam is shot, where can I get some to replace it with and how can I cut it properly so it looks as it did in 77?

I contacted Anvil about sending it back for them to do it but I can buy a new case for what they quoted.

Ed
 
I have a Anvil case for my '78 Mesa/Boogie Mark head. Got the same story after mine dry rotted.

I found 1/2" thick blue closed cell foam sheets at Wal-mart (used for camping), a razor knife and straight edge and 3M adhesive at Home Depot. I had to cut two 1/2" sheets and laminate them together ... then stick the 1" sheets to the wood.

It worked out great ... cost me about $20 I think ... looks good too.
 
You might also check out a local fabric store because they normally carry foam that can be as thick as 3-4 inches. I have even seen 6" and 12" thick rolls. I am sure that you can find stuff to use that way so that you are not having to laminate foam together before you even start.
 
I wanted closed cell foam and had a bit harder time finding it. You can order it in 1" but it was more expensive. If you just want to use regular foam, it's pretty much everywhere.
